What Ofsted said
From the inspection on 27 February 2024
Pupils are '#Proud' to attend this lively school. They relish the numerous opportunities to develop their character and grow to be confident young people, for example by attending the various sporting and music clubs run by the school. Everyone values being part of the local community. Pupils visit the local retirement village to play games with the residents. Pupils also benefit from various trips and visits, including to museums and outdoor activity centres. Pupils in Year 2 look forward to a 'night under the stars' on the school field. Warm, trusting relationships between pupils and staff ensure that pupils feel safe and happy. Staff help pupils to talk about their feelings. This helps pupils to recognise if they feel anxious or unhappy, and to manage those feelings well. Pupils behave very well in and out of lessons. Playtimes are exciting as staff lead pupils in playground games. Pupils are kind to each other. For example, trained 'well-being champions' look out for each other on the playground and play with anyone who might be feeling lonely. Pupils' outcomes are rising because the school has raised expectations of what pupils can achieve. Improvements to the curriculum and teaching are helping pupils to learn more and remember more over time.
What the school should improve
- Improvements to the curriculum in some foundation subjects are recent. Sometimes, the concepts and knowledge that the school wants pupils to learn are too broad. As a result, pupils' knowledge in these subjects is not as deep as it is in others. The school needs to review or refine the curriculum in some subjects to ensure that pupils have the same depth of knowledge in all subjects.
- The school has recently implemented new procedures for teachers to check pupils' learning. This is starting to help the school to identify what pupils have and have not learned, and to adapt what they teach next in response. The school needs to embed these new procedures so that pupils learn more over time.
